The Good
- High Return to Player (RTP): Many video poker variants boast RTPs of over 95%, which is considerably higher than traditional slot machines.
- Skill-Based Element: Unlike slots, video poker involves an element of skill. Players can influence their outcomes by making strategic decisions when holding or discarding cards.
- Variety of Games: Online casinos often offer numerous video poker variations, from Jacks or Better to Deuces Wild, catering to different preferences.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Many online casinos provide generous bonuses for video poker players, which can enhance your bankroll significantly.
The Bad
- House Edge: Despite the high RTP, the house edge can vary dramatically depending on the variant and the strategy employed. For instance, Jacks or Better may have a house edge as low as 0.46% with optimal strategy, but this can increase significantly without proper knowledge.
- Wagering Requirements: Bonuses tied to video poker often come with high wagering requirements, typically around 35x, which can be difficult to meet.
- Limited Payouts: In comparison to table poker, payouts for video poker hands are often less rewarding, particularly for lower hands.

| Video Poker Variant | Average RTP | House Edge | Optimal Play Strategy |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jacks or Better | 99.54% | 0.46% | Requires holding pairs or better |
| Deuces Wild | 100.76% | -0.76% | Hold all wilds and flushes |
| Joker Poker | 98.5% | 1.5% | Hold pairs and higher |
